Welcome to SnackRoute, our vending-machine restock planner. It crunches last week's sales from each machine and spits out a suggested restock list per driver route. Most of the logic lives in the planner service; the scheduler just wraps it with a nightly cron. If a machine shows zero sales for three days straight, the planner flags it as possibly jammed — don't panic, that's expected. The full maintainer guide lives on the internal wiki page below.

wiki page, tadug-yagap: https://jira.qorvelsys.internal/pages/browse/display/projects/5e6c

Night-shift staff: Floor 4 of the Tellhaven Building opens this week. After 21:00, access is via the rear stairwell only; the lifts are locked out overnight during the settling period. Complete a walk-through of the new floor once per shift and log it. The stairwell keypad accepts the code below.

badge for yahop-fawep: bdg-XBKXI-68071

// Client setup for SwiftStencil, our template rendering service.
// Heads up for the release manager: this build switches to the
// precompiled template cache, which cut p95 render time roughly in
// half on staging. The client now talks to the internal CacheForge
// service to warm templates at deploy time, so it needs a service
// key at startup — no key, no warm cache, slow first requests.
// The CacheForge key for this environment follows.

API key for fajop-fafof: zpat4_nfcH

Handover Note — Retail Pilot

Hi Dario — handing over the Fennimore Stores pilot as I move to the Westvale team. Quick rundown for you and the sales leads: eight locations live, basket uplift around six percent, and the Fennimore buyer, Greta Lindqvist, is keen but wants better delivery windows before expanding. Our Orchardline tooling handles the reporting; credentials are with ops. Keep the weekly call cadence, it matters. Context on where this pilot fits strategically is noted below.

confidential, kahop-yahap: Project Weniel slips by six weeks because of the staffing delay.

# Pixbin image cache — leak mitigation config.
# Cache workers leak native buffers under sustained load; restart cron masks it.
# CACHE_MAX_MB hard-capped at 2048 until the fix ships.
# LEAK_WATCHDOG=1 forces a recycle when RSS exceeds the cap.
# Do not raise limits without checking heap dumps first.
# The cache's upstream auth credential belongs on the next line.

secret setting of tajof-bahif: COURIER_KEY3=65d